Hiking trails around Jabelscher Lake are characterized by picturesque landscapes in Mecklenburg-Vorpommern, Germany. The region features numerous routes that wind along the lake's shores, passing small coves and leading through dense forests. Gentle hills provide a varied terrain, and the area is known for its rich biodiversity, including diverse flora and bird species.

There are over 300 hiking routes available around Jabelscher Lake, offering a wide variety of options for different preferences and fitness levels.
Spring and autumn are particularly recommended for hiking. In spring, the natural world blossoms, and in autumn, the vibrant foliage paints the lake in picturesque colors. The weather is pleasantly mild during these seasons, and the trails are less crowded.
Hikers can expect picturesque landscapes featuring scenic lakeside paths, dense forests, and gentle hills. The region is known for its rich biodiversity, including diverse flora and numerous bird species, providing a serene and engaging hiking experience.
Yes, Jabelscher Lake offers a significant number of easy trails, with over 180 routes categorized as easy. An excellent option for an easy walk is the Jabel Village Church – Klosterhauptmann Pine Jabel loop from Jabel, which leads through tranquil woodlands.
While the area is generally known for its gentle terrain, there are a few more demanding routes. There are 13 trails categorized as difficult for those seeking a greater challenge.
Yes, many trails are suitable for families. Some routes are specifically designed as nature trails, offering an educational and playful way for children to learn about the local flora and fauna. These trails often feature easy terrain and shorter distances.
Beyond the natural beauty, you can explore cultural sights. Basedow Castle, an 18th-century historical manor with a beautiful park, is a noteworthy attraction. The village of Zierzow, with its charming thatched-roof houses, also adds to the region's appeal. You might also encounter highlights like the Rest area at Jabelscher See or the Fischerhof Damerow.
The area is characterized by its rich biodiversity. Birdwatchers can delight in the presence of numerous bird species, including cranes and ospreys. You might also encounter rare plant species such as orchids, especially during spring.
Generally, dogs are welcome on most hiking trails around Jabelscher Lake. However, it's always advisable to keep them on a leash, especially in nature protection areas or when encountering wildlife, and to respect local regulations.
Yes, many of the hiking routes around Jabelscher Lake are circular, allowing you to start and end at the same point. An example is the View of Loppiner See – Jabel Village Church loop from Damerower Werder, which offers varied terrain and views.
